Takako Miyamae - Tokyo Women's Medical University

Dr. Takako Miyamae holds the position of Associate Professor in the Department of Pediatric Rheumatology at the Institute of Rheumatology in Tokyo, Japan. Since 2021, she has served as the President of the Pediatric Rheumatology Association of Japan. Her areas of expertise include pediatric rheumatic diseases and autoinflammatory diseases. Notably, she is currently the principal investigator for a Ministry of Health, Labour, and Welfare (MHLW) research group, which aims to address the unmet needs in rare and intractable rheumatic and autoimmune diseases, thereby improving the understanding of the true medical landscape of pediatric rheumatic diseases in Japan. Furthermore, she is contributing to research to elucidate the immunogenetic characteristics of pediatric systemic lupus erythematosus, with specific reference to adult peripheral blood single-cell data utilizing AI, research on telemedicine, and the development of guidelines for the treatment of juvenile idiopathic arthritis.
